Default PVL ignition to the rescue!!!

After my stator sheered a mounting screw & got caught up in my flywheel & destroyed itself,I installed the PVL ignition system on my 88 KX 250. Went to the track to test it out yesterday. Oh yeah, It's un-real how much this new ignition system woke my bike up! It starts on two kicks cold / one kick warm. It's also a helluva lot faster & by replacing the stock flywheel with one half it's size & weight she really spools up quick. I would highly recommend Penton racing ignitions not only as a cost effective replacement to stock but as a performance gain you can really feel! Also they are top notch with service after the sale. $498.00 W/ free shipping for the Penton PVL. Comes with a 6 month warranty to boot. Kawasaki wanted double that price for the coil,stator, and CDI box with out flywheel for that price with NO WARRANTY. If you wanted a genuine Kawi flywheel it would have totaled close to $1,470.00 from the dealer for the complete set up.
